The recruitment of the silencing complex Polycomb group (PcG) to its target sites in mammalian cells has remained elusive. A prevalent model proposes that the PRC1 component is recruited through recognition of methylated H3K27 found at target sites occupied by the PRC2 component. However, mounting evidence suggests that PRC2-independent mechanisms of PRC1 recruitment exist. Three studies describe that the histone demethylase Kdm2b binds to unmethylated CpG islands and recruits a subset of PRC1 complexes to chromatin in pluripotent stem cells.
